工业控制学什么编程

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    工业控制学什么编程?

    工业控制是指对工业过程中的设备、机械或自动化系统进行监控和调控的一种技术。编程在工业控制中扮演着非常重要的角色,它使得工业过程的自动化成为可能。

    在工业控制中,编程主要包括以下几个方面:

    1. PLC编程:PLC(可编程逻辑控制器)是工业自动化中最常用的控制设备之一。PLC编程是指编写针对PLC控制器的程序,用来实现对工业过程的监控和控制。PLC编程语言通常是基于类似于梯形图的图形化界面,常用的编程语言包括Ladder Diagram(梯形图)、Structured Text(结构化文本)等。

    2. 数字控制(CNC)编程:数字控制是一种用电脑或计算机来控制机床的工艺。在CNC编程中,程序员需要编写控制机床工作的指令,包括切削速度、位置移动等。CNC编程语言通常是G代码,通过指令和参数的组合来实现对机床的控制。

    3. 软件编程:工业控制中的软件编程涉及到开发和编写用于控制和监控系统的应用程序。例如,工业自动化系统中的数据采集、通信协议、人机界面等都需要进行软件编程。常用的软件编程语言包括C、C++、Java、Python等。

    4. 机器人编程:机器人在工业控制中扮演着越来越重要的角色。机器人编程主要涉及到给机器人设定任务和运动路径,以及与其他设备或系统进行协作。常用的机器人编程语言包括程序化语言(如ABB的Rapid语言)和图形化语言(如KUKA的KRL语言)。

    总结来说,工业控制的编程涉及到PLC编程、CNC编程、软件编程和机器人编程等方面。掌握这些编程技能对于工业自动化和控制工程师来说非常重要,能够实现对工业过程的高效监控和控制,提高生产效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    工业控制涵盖了许多不同的编程技术和平台,这些编程技术和平台旨在实现对工业过程的自动化控制。以下是工业控制中常用的编程技术和平台:

    1. PLC编程:PLC(可编程逻辑控制器)是工业控制中最常见的设备,用于自动化控制和监控各种工业过程。PLC编程语言通常使用类似于梯形图的图形化编程语言,如Ladder Diagram(LD)或Structured Text(ST)。PLC编程可以用于控制开关、执行自动化任务、监控传感器和执行器等。

    2. SCADA编程:SCADA(Supervisory Control And Data Acquisition)是一种用于监视和控制远程设备的软件系统。SCADA系统通常包括人机界面(HMI)、数据采集和分析、通信以及报警和记录功能。SCADA编程可以使用类似于PLC的图形化编程语言,也可以使用类似于C++或VB.NET的文本化编程语言。

    3. HMI编程:HMI(Human Machine Interface)是人机界面,用于操作和监视工业控制系统。HMI编程可以创建用户界面,包括图形化面板、按钮、数据展示、报警和操作控件等。常用的HMI编程软件包括WinCC、Wonderware和Inductive Automation等。

    4. DCS编程:DCS(Distributed Control System)是分布式控制系统,用于控制和监视复杂的工业过程。DCS编程可以使用类似于PLC或SCADA的图形化编程语言,也可以使用C++、VB.NET或Java等高级编程语言。DCS编程可以实现对复杂过程的分布式控制和调度。

    5. 脚本编程:在工业控制中,脚本编程可用于自动化和定制化的任务。例如,使用Python、Lua或VBScript等脚本语言可以实现自动化的数据处理、报表生成、数据库操作和文件管理。

    总之,工业控制的编程技术涉及PLC编程、SCADA编程、HMI编程、DCS编程和脚本编程等多个方面。掌握这些编程技术可以使工程师能够实现工业系统的自动化控制、数据采集和监视等功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    工业控制是利用计算机和控制系统对工业生产过程进行自动控制的一门学科。在工业控制中,编程是非常重要的一项技能。工业控制编程主要包括以下几种编程方法:

    1. PLC(可编程逻辑控制器)编程:
      PLC编程是工业控制领域最常用的编程方法之一。PLC是一种专门用于控制工业自动化设备的计算机控制器。在PLC编程中,通常使用类似于Ladder Diagram(梯形图)的图形化编程语言,通过连接各种输入和输出模块,编写控制逻辑程序来控制设备的运行。

    2. DCS(分散控制系统)编程:
      DCS是分散控制系统的英文缩写。DCS编程是用于控制和监控较大规模、复杂的工业过程的一种编程方式。DCS编程中常用的编程语言有Function Block Diagram(功能块图)、Sequential Function Chart(顺序功能图)和Structured Text(结构化文本)等。不同于PLC编程在单台设备上控制工艺过程,DCS编程可以控制整个工厂的各个子系统。

    3. SCADA(监视、控制与数据采集)编程:
      SCADA编程用于设计和开发监控和控制系统,可以与PLC、DCS等设备进行通信,并获取和处理数据。SCADA编程通常使用编程语言类似于C++或VB等,可以实现人机界面开发、数据采集、报警处理等功能。

    4. HMI(人机界面)编程:
      HMI编程是为了实现人与机器的交互界面。HMI编程涉及到设计和开发图形化界面,使得操作人员可以直观地与设备进行交互。常见的HMI编程软件有WinCC、FactoryTalk View等,可以通过上位机与PLC、DCS等设备进行数据交互。

    在工业控制编程中,需要掌握编程语言、控制逻辑、通信协议等知识。此外,要熟悉各类编程软件的使用方法,以及对于具体设备的特性和工艺流程的了解,才能完成工业控制编程工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部